PFND3D11_1DDI_CHECKVIDEODECODERFORMAT funzione di callback (d3d10umddi.h)
Determina se un formato specificato può essere usato come formato di output del decodificatore video per un profilo DXVA (DirectX Video Acceleration) specificato.
Sintassi
PFND3D11_1DDI_CHECKVIDEODECODERFORMAT Pfnd3d111DdiCheckvideodecoderformat;
void Pfnd3d111DdiCheckvideodecoderformat(
D3D10DDI_HDEVICE unnamedParam1,
const GUID *unnamedParam2,
DXGI_FORMAT unnamedParam3,
BOOL *unnamedParam4
)
{...}
Parametri
unnamedParam1
hDevice [in]
Handle per il dispositivo di visualizzazione (contesto grafico).
unnamedParam2
pDecoderProfile [in]
Puntatore a un GUID che identifica il profilo DXVA.
unnamedParam3
formato [in]
Valore DXGI_FORMAT che specifica il formato di output. I valori tipici includono DXGI_FORMAT_NV12 e DXGI_FORMAT_420_OPAQUE.
unnamedParam4
pBool [out]
Valore BOOL che, se TRUE, specifica che il formato specificato può essere utilizzato per il profilo DXVA specificato.
Valore restituito
Nessuno
Osservazioni
Questa funzione non dovrebbe avere esito negativo.
Fabbisogno
Requisito | Valore |
---|---|
client minimo supportato | Windows 8 |
server minimo supportato | Windows Server 2012 |
piattaforma di destinazione | Desktop |
intestazione | d3d10umddi.h (include D3d10umddi.h) |